THE SECOND WORLD WAR EXPERIENCE CENTRE

Registered charity 1072965 · accounts filings on the Charity Commission register · also known as SECOND WORLD WAR EXPERIENCE CENTRE

The collection & preservation of testaments of those who lived through the second world war and the disemination thereof for educational & general research purposes.
